LG Hausys America was founded in 1988 as a sales and marketing subsidiary for LG Chem, LTD. With the explosive growth of Surfaces business, LG Hausys America established the manufacturing plant in Adairsville, GA in 2005. In 2009, LG Hausys America has spun off from LG Chem (one of world largest chemical companies) and relocated its headquarter from Englewood Cliffs, NJ to Atlanta, GA The company’s manufacturing facilities (HI-MACS plant and VIATERA plant) are located in Adairsville, GA and regional offices and distribution centers are located throughout the United States. LG Hausys America describes itself as a leading building & industrial material supplier company that employs more than 190 people in North America and has a diverse array of product offering. LG Hausys America businesses are organized into the following six categories: Surfaces (HI-MACS and VIATERA), Floors (exclusive distribution with Shaw Industries), VCM (Vinyl Coated Material), Deco Foil, Sign & Graphic material, and Automotive Components.
